Battle / War reward not working ?
Everytime I win a battle there is prestige and/or piety numbers displayed. But I don't get them ...

Same thing when I win a holy war. It says I will get 50 piety for getting the county but i'm not getting anything ... whats up with that ?

Its explained a bit obtuse. If you hover over your prestige or piety points you see 2 things, your points at the top with your monthly income and a bar below with a rank.
That bar slowly fills over time with the same amount of monthly points and if you fill it you raise one rank in that category.

The points you get during battles for winning are going ONLY into that rank bar, not into your point pool you can spend for stuff.
